AWS Shield Advanced mandates WAF Anti-DDoS rule group by 2027
AWS is transitioning its Shield Advanced application-layer protection from legacy automatic mitigation to the AWS WAF Anti-DDoS managed rule group. The upgrade will conclude on January 1, 2027, introducing new features such as silent browser challenges, faster traffic profiling, and reduced capacity unit consumption.
Key Takeaways
- Legacy L7 automatic mitigation will be permanently retired on January 1, 2027
- Detection speed improved from hours to minutes for baselining, with mitigation occurring within seconds
- New silent browser challenges allow background verification without interrupting legitimate user traffic
- WCU consumption dropped from 150 to 50 units, freeing capacity for additional custom rules
- AWS will waive all Anti-DDoS rule group charges during the evaluation period ending September 30, 2026
Why It Matters
Streaming platforms face increasingly sophisticated application-layer floods that mimic legitimate viewer behavior. By shifting to an integrated WAF rule group, AWS provides more granular, faster-reacting defense mechanisms essential for maintaining uptime during high-concurrency live events. The move also signals a shift toward a consolidated security stack where DDoS protection and web application firewalls share a single API and billing logic. This eliminates the "health-check tax" previously required for detection while providing the precision needed to filter bots from genuine subscribers. Operators must audit their infrastructure-as-code templates immediately to prevent configuration drift during the phased rollout, as the Shield API for automatic response is being deprecated in favor of WAF-native managed rules.
Additional Context
The transition to the AWS WAF Anti-DDoS managed rule group follows a broader trend among major cloud providers toward low-latency, machine-learning-driven edge security. Per a July 2026 analysis from ProjectSupply, the DDoS threat landscape has evolved beyond simple volumetric attacks into 'low-and-slow' application-layer assaults that use AI-orchestrated botnets to bypass traditional rate limits. This shift has forced infrastructure providers like AWS, Cloudflare, and Azure to integrate deep-packet inspection and behavioral analysis directly into their edge nodes rather than relying on delayed traffic baselining.
Recent product updates from AWS, such as the May 2026 launch of packet-level DDoS attack flow logs, complement this migration by giving engineers the forensic data needed to tune WAF sensitivity levels. According to AWS technical documentation from November 2025, the use of silent JavaScript challenges specifically addresses the friction often found in mobile and single-page applications, which previously risked service disruption under legacy 'block-only' mitigation strategies. This modernization reflects an industry-wide push to prevent 'denial of wallet' scenarios by excluding confirmed attack traffic from billed request counts, an initiative AWS formally adopted in June 2025.
